How do I harvest my chicken coop on farm town?

0 votes
I was playing on Farm town and decided to buy a chicken coop because you can now harvest from it. So now it has been a day and says its ready to be harvested(100% ready to be harvested). The only thing is, is that when I try to harvest it it says that there are no animals to be harvested.What did I do wrong?

Farm Town, yes. The chicken coop will work if you have the hens. The hens have to be gifted you by your friends. Each of the buildings will work only if you have the animals pertaining to that building (llamas and sheep for the wool shed, hens for the coop and goats and cows for the dairy farm.)
